Introduction

Lead Change in Higher Education

Student success in higher education doesn’t happen by accident. In addition to robust curricula, excellent faculty, and a solid infrastructure, it takes effective administrative leadership. The University of Nebraska-Lincoln Master of Arts (M.A.) in higher education administration offers students who are currently employed at a college or university the opportunity to grow their leadership and administrative skills through a rigorous, entirely online degree.

The Nebraska Difference

We’ve built a program aligned with national standards, supported by research, and accessible for busy professionals seeking to advance their knowledge and careers on college and university campuses. Our team of faculty have gone a step further, identifying key skills and attributes practiced by top leaders in higher education and integrated those skills, knowledge, and dispositions into our program. We call it The Nebraska Difference.
